How much do state parks j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 3, 2026, the average hourly pay for state parks in Delaware is $18.91,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.66 and $22.84 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a state parks employee?

State Parks employees are professionals who work for state government agencies responsible for managing and maintaining public parks and recreational areas. Their roles can include park rangers, maintenance workers, interpreters, administrative staff, and law enforcement officers. They help ensure the safety of visitors, protect natural and cultural resources, provide educational programs, and maintain park facilities. State Parks employees play a vital role in making outdoor spaces accessible and enjoyable for the public.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a state park ranger?

To thrive as a State Park Ranger, you typically need knowledge of environmental science, resource management, law enforcement, and a relevant bachelor's deg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with GIS mapping software, two-way radios, first aid/CPR certification, and park management systems is often required. Strong communication, problem-solving, and interpersonal skills help rangers educate visitors, resolve conflicts, and work effectively with diverse groups. These skills ensure the protection of natural resources, visitor safety, and the smooth operation of park facilities.

What are some common challenges faced by staff working in state parks, and how can new employees prepare for them?

Staff working in state parks often encounter challenges such as unpredictable weather, large crowds during peak seasons, and balancing conservation efforts with visitor satisfaction. New employees can prepare by staying up-to-date on park policies, learning effective communication strategies for interacting with the public, and developing problem-solving skills to handle unexpected situations. Being adaptable and proactive about safety protocols also helps ensure a positive work experience and contributes to the overall success of park operations.

Location Highlights

Millsboro offers access to Delawareโ€™s coastal region and outdoor recreation. Trap Pond State Park is about 10 miles from Millsboro and features kayaking through bald cypress wetlands, while the Indian River Bay waterfront is nearby for boating and fishing. Rehoboth Beach is about 25 miles east and offers a boardwalk, dining, and shopping, while downtown Lewes is within about 30 miles and provides access to Cape Henlopen State Park. The area suits travelers seeking a quieter base with access to beach towns, state parks, and day trips along the Delaware coast.
